Table 32 provides a checklist of the tasks that you perform to create a physical standby database and the database or databases on which you perform each task. Creating physical standby in oracle 10g primary database name. Database failover is not enough need client failover. How to open manual physical standby database in read only mode oracle 11g manual data guard partiii published may 12, 2016 may 12, 2016 by jignesh jethwa you can use manual physical standby database for query access for query offloading and reporting purposes by making a standby database to read only mode, resulting we can use the primary.
If i try to open the database with resetlogs, i get ora 01666. This post covers the detailed steps for creating a physical standby database on. The following example uses a configured channel to create the standby control file. Total system global area 285212672 bytes fixed size 1218992 bytes variable size 92276304 bytes. It also covers the steps of converting physical standby database into logical standby database and at the end it shows the process of configuring the dataguard broker. It is assumed that oracle database 10g release 2 and all patchsets have been installed on both nodes in the oracle data guard configuration. Sql connect as sysdba connected to an idle instance. Rman can perform backups with minimal effect on the primary database and quickly recover from the loss of individual datafiles, or the entire database. Create rac standby database for rac primary database dataguard, physical standby, primary, rac, rac primary, rac standby, standby this article speaks of creating a rac physical standby database for rac primary database. Normal transmission mode standby transmission mode. This appendix describes how to use oracle recovery manager to create a standby. This note explains the procedure of creating a physical standby database using 11g rman duplicate from active database feature which is. Step by step to create physical standby database using rman dear blog readers and friends, in my busy schedule do not have time to write oracle tech, this week and next week planing to write something in oracle hints querys, data guard switch over etc. If your standby database role at the time of creating the new controlfile is snapshot standby do not follow this process as you will destroy your standby databases ability to revert from a snapshot standby back to a physical standby.
Standby database steps create a control file for the standby database the standby database will use a control file that is generated on the primary database sql startup mount. Client failover data guard and complementary technologies summary of. You can create the standby control file using either the rman backup or. How to recreate control file in oracle database the geek diary. Sql connect syspassword as sysdba sql shutdown immediate sql startup nomount pfilec. Click here for a guide on installing oracle database 10g r2 on the red hat linux 5 platform configure the primary database. Use oracle net manager to create a net service name that the standby database can use to connect to the primary database. We are in process of testing dataguard with physical standby. Start the standby instance and mount the standby database. After standby database restore control file show wrong path for datafiles on asm. Step by step approach to create an oracle 12c data guard. Since the redo log sequence was reset when the standby was opened, it is a good idea to take a full backup at this point. In a first step you need to create a db clone and creating. The operating system i used is windows assumptions.
Configuring oracle 10g rac standby for rac primary on. It is not possible to create a standby database automatically after creating a standby backup of controlfile. The net service name must resolve to a connect descriptor that uses the same protocol, host address, port, and sid that you specified when you configured the listener on the primary database site. Copy the new controlfile to the controlfile locations used by the instance you have more than one, right. Ask tom dataguard client failover on standby database. Catalog backups archivelogs datafile copies controlfile copies in oracle. Backups of the standby database can only be performed if the database is shut down or in read only mode. From time to time when im creating standby databases manually, im facing next annoying message when starting managed recovery of standby database. Ora19870 control file not found when creating standby database with rman doc id 430621. How to create data guard physical standby using rman and. Step by step guide on how to create a physical standby. Creating a new controlfile from an existing database that is mounted or open. Configure physical standby database oracle database 11g. Logical standby database, first released with oracle database in release 9.
But if due to specific requirements manual creation is required, rman can be used to assist in this process. Change rman retention policy of a standby database. Renamingdropping and recreating online redo logs and. When using dbvisit standby, it is recommended to make use of the create standby database csd feature provided by dbvisit standby to create your standby database. On one mos note, it said alter database open resetlogs would create the redo log files. This chapter describes backup strategies using oracle recovery manager utility rman with data guard and standby databases. Demos, syntax, and example code of oracle database control files. Configure physical standby database oracle database 12c. Stepbystep instructions on how to create a physical standby database on windows and unix servers, and maintenance tips on the databases in a data guard environment. The first phase in creating an oracle data guard configuration involves performing the necessary tasks on the primary database. The primary database name will be db1 and the secondary. If the backup procedure required you to shut down the primary database, issue the following sqlplus statement to start the primary database. That is where oracle 10g data guard and standby database features protect your mission critical databases. Creating a standby database with recovery manager oracle.
Oracles standby technology has been rebranded as dataguard in recent versions of oracle. Os win2000 db 9i hi all, i have read oracle docs on standy db creation and performed all the steps. This article presents how to configure physical standby database for oracle database 11g release 2 11. The filename for the newly created standby control file must be different from the filename of the current control. On friday, copy datafiles 10 through 15 into the standbydatafile directory on. Data guard physical standby setup using the data guard broker in oracle database 12c release 1. Rman restore for standby 10gr2 rman restore for standby 10gr2 1 preparations the existing database mddb1 should be duplicated as standby database mdstb1 with conversion of filesystem path oraclemddb1 to oraclemdstb1. On the primary database, create the control file for the standby database, as shown in the following example. I followed below command on primary database to can create rman backup for can create. Oracle 10g data guard is a great tool to ensure high availability, data protection and disaster recovery for enterprise data.
Step by step guide to create physical standby on normal file. Have rman adjust the standby controlfile to use the newly cataloged standby database. Quick steps to set up a 11g standby database with active data guard using the active duplication feature available in 11g where we can create a standby database without having to take a backup on the primary database. This article presents how to configure physical standby database for oracle database 12c release 1 12. Data guard, physical standby creation, step by step. Create rac standby database for rac primary database. Expert oracle database tips by donald burlesonmarch 25. Step by step guide on how to create a physical standby database using rman without using duplicate command posted on october 11, 2012 by sher khan below are the steps to accomplish the task. Creating a physical standby database oracle help center. I am creating a physical standby database for which i am creating a standby control file using command alter database create standby controlfile as oracledbsstbycf.
This section describes the tasks you perform to create a physical standby database. The filename for the newly created standby control file must be different from the filename of the current control file of the primary database. Also, if the size of the old control file differs from the size parameter of the new one, you. You do not need to shutdown the database to create a standby controlfile, you can do it on running database. We have created a trigger on the primary which will be replicated to standby which will take care of starting the service only on the host which is primary. The size of the control file changes between some releases of oracle database. This chapter steps you through the process of creating a physical standby database. How to open manual physical standby database in read only. After we created primary and standby dbs we realize what we havent put file names as per our standard. In oracle database 10g you may only use the flash recovery area. Sql alter database create standby controlfile as c.
To cope with this situation i have to create standby controlfile on primary. After standby database restore control file show wrong. When i try to mount the standby db, i get this error. A logical oracle instance in oracle10g is transitioned from a physical standby database. In this article, we will see how to change rman retention policy of a standby database. Create standby database using 11g duplicate from active. You need a create controlfile script for recreating control files. Manual standby database under oracle standard edition. The standby bit in the controlfile is now set, so you can never go back the standby is now your primary database. Database log mode no archive mode automatic archival.
This document explains the step by step process of building 10g r2 10. Im learning about the clonedb feature using copy on write with direct nfs introduced in oracle 11. How to change password of user in physical standby database oracle 11g. In the second step the controlfile is first restored before mounting the standby database and restoring the datafiles. There is space for up to standby redo logfiles use the following sql commands on the standby database to create standby redo. If that parameter does not have a value, then the database creates an oracle managed control file in the default control file destination, which is one of the following in order of precedence.
Detailed implementation of a physical standby environment primary database steps primary database general view sql archive log list. In order to create a logical standby database, a physical oracle instance must be created. Data guard is the name for oracles standby database solution, used for disaster recovery and high availability. Manual physical standby failover activate standby database oracle 11g manual data guard partv published may 12, 2016 may 15, 2016 by jignesh jethwa in case of disaster with primary database site, or not available for production for any reason then we can activated standby database as a primary production database. So i got the task to rename both, online redo logs and standby logs. Both the primary and the standby database are in the same machine. The only difference between backup and copy commands is that the file format of the backup file is different. Trying to do so using the configure command would give the following error. Ora19870 control file not found when creating standby.
Transfer that new standby controlfile to the standby host. Manually creating a standby database using rman dbvisit. You can create an additional control file copy for multiplexing by copying an existing. Oracle 10g manually create a physical standby database. Logical standby database enhancements in oracle database 10g. Its not focusing on transportation method, duplication method, protection modes nor extra functionality available for physical standbys. Suffice to say, i have built many standbys and they all looked at the standby controlfile, but for this customer, the duplicate command always looks at the backup controlfile, not the standby ocntrolfile.
Environment setup details primary database up and running on 4 node rac data files, ocr and voting disksin separate dg are in asm storage. There is also a reference to the section that describes the task in more detail. Oraclebase data guard physical standby setup using the. On the primary instance, create a new standby controlfile. The primary database must meet two conditions before a standby database can be created from it. As the original primary database was making use of oracle managed files omf, and in this case we do not want the standby to use omf, you can make use of the rman set newname clause to rename the datafiles. Step by step guide on how to create a physical standby database using rman without using duplicate command posted on october 11, 2012 by. There may be situation where you might need to change rman retention policy on standby database different from that of the primary database due to some constraint on standby site. The control file must also be created after the last time stamp for the backup datafiles. Where to put standby control file in physical standby. Then, create the control file for the standby database, and open the primary database to user access, as shown in the following example. Connect to the primary database and create the standby control file.
Then, create the control file for the standby database, and open the primary. Use either of the following commands to create the standby control file. In this post i have demonstrated step by step approach to create an oracle 12c data guard active standby database. The control file backups are used for creating standby databases from the commcell. Where to put standby control file in physical standby database. Thank you very much for spending your time in preparing this doc. But what about the folks on standard edition oracle. Mount the primary database and create the standby control file with the backup current controlfile for standby command.
321 293 641 1597 586 1047 20 169 238 536 1300 533 366 586 1002 71 1324 880 303 909 500 66 1207 868 1627 868 1280 1181 1155 232 491 675 1495 1138 672 1378 1429 295 1183 1453 662 1287 388 826 800